Differences

Reasons to consider the NVIDIA GeForce GTX 1060 5 GB

  • Videocard is newer: launch date 7 year(s) 7 month(s) later
  • Around 77% higher core clock speed: 1506 MHz vs 850 MHz
  • 7.3x more texture fill rate: 136.7 GTexel / s vs 18.7 billion / sec
  • 3.6x more pipelines: 1280 vs 352
  • 7.3x better floating-point performance: 4,375 gflops vs 598.4 gflops
  • A newer manufacturing process allows for a more powerful, yet cooler running videocard: 16 nm vs 40 nm
  • 2.5x more maximum memory size: 5 GB vs 2 GB
  • 6.7x more memory clock speed: 8008 MHz vs 1200 MHz
  • 5.6x better performance in PassMark - G3D Mark: 9092 vs 1617
  • Around 35% better performance in PassMark - G2D Mark: 619 vs 458
